The origin and evolution of cloud services: tracing the roots of cloud computing.
Cloud services have revolutionized the way we store, access, and manage data. From small businesses to multinational corporations, cloud computing has become an indispensable part of the modern IT landscape. But where did cloud services come from? This article traces the origin and evolution of cloud computing, providing insights into the technological and business factors that have shaped this dynamic industry.
The concept of cloud computing can be traced back to the early days of the internet. In the 1960s, J.C.R. Licklider, a computer scientist, envisioned a "Galactic Network" that would connect people and information through a global network of computers. This idea was ahead of its time, but it laid the groundwork for the future of cloud computing.
In the 1970s, the term "cloud" was first used to represent the internet in computer network diagrams. It was a metaphor for the vast, abstract space where data and services reside. During this period, companies like IBM and AT&T began offering mainframe computing services to clients over telephone lines, which can be considered the early form of cloud computing.
The 1980s saw the rise of virtualization technology, which allowed multiple operating systems to run on a single physical machine. This was a critical development, as it made it possible to create scalable, on-demand computing resources that could be shared among users. Companies like VMware and Citrix played a significant role in popularizing virtualization.
The 1990s marked the beginning of the commercial internet era. The World Wide Web was introduced in 1991, and by the end of the decade, companies like Amazon, IBM, and Sun Microsystems began offering web-based services to businesses. These services, often referred to as "e-commerce" or "e-business," were the precursors to modern cloud services.
One of the key milestones in the evolution of cloud computing was the introduction of software-as-a-service (SaaS) in the early 2000s. SaaS allowed businesses to access and use software applications over the internet, eliminating the need for expensive hardware and software installations. Companies like Salesforce, NetSuite, and Google Apps became popular examples of SaaS providers.
In the mid-2000s, the concept of infrastructure-as-a-service (IaaS) emerged. IaaS providers like Amazon Web Services (AWS), Microsoft Azure, and Google Cloud Platform offered virtualized computing resources, such as servers, storage, and networking, over the internet. This allowed businesses to scale their operations quickly and efficiently without investing in physical infrastructure.
The late 2000s saw the rise of platform-as-a-service (paas) providers. PaaS offerings, such as Heroku, Google App Engine, and Windows Azure, provided a platform for developers to build, deploy, and manage applications. This further simplified the process of creating and maintaining cloud-based applications.
The early 2010s marked the advent of serverless computing, which is now known as function-as-a-service (FaaS). FaaS providers, like AWS Lambda, Azure Functions, and Google Cloud Functions, allow developers to run code in response to events without the need to manage servers. This has enabled the creation of highly scalable and cost-effective applications.
Several factors have contributed to the rapid growth of cloud services:
1、Technological advancements: The development of virtualization, virtual private networks (VPNs), and distributed computing has made it possible to deliver scalable, secure, and reliable cloud services.
2、Business needs: The increasing demand for on-demand, scalable, and cost-effective IT resources has driven businesses to adopt cloud computing.
3、Regulatory compliance: Many industries, such as healthcare and finance, have stringent data protection and privacy regulations. Cloud providers have invested heavily in compliance and security measures to meet these requirements.
4、Innovation: The cloud has enabled businesses to innovate and experiment with new technologies, such as artificial intelligence, machine learning, and the Internet of Things (IoT).
The future of cloud services looks promising, with several trends shaping the industry:
1、Hybrid cloud: Many businesses are adopting a hybrid cloud approach, combining public and private cloud resources to optimize performance, cost, and compliance.
2、Multi-cloud: Organizations are increasingly using multiple cloud providers to ensure redundancy, avoid vendor lock-in, and take advantage of the unique features offered by different providers.
3、Edge computing: As IoT devices generate massive amounts of data, edge computing will become more important. This involves processing data closer to the source, reducing latency and bandwidth requirements.
4、AI and machine learning: Cloud providers are investing in AI and machine learning capabilities to offer advanced analytics, automation, and other intelligent services.
